The Salesforce Technical Architect role is the lead technologist for a product or platform. Third party products with high out of box implementation most likely will have their own technical architecture roles, so company Technical Architects mainly manage internal assets. Technical Architects perform deliverable reviews and manage measurement of deliverable quality within the Delivery Team. What youll be doing What will your essential responsibilities include?- Specification of technologies, application architectures and data structures as a basis for application change for internal assets
- Producing quality, secure, scalable, high-performing, and resilient designs for new or improved services on both OnPrem and Cloud platform
- Lead the systems analysts, developers, and testers in sympathetic change to the applications
- For internal assets, support Application Managers to develop and maintain the Product Roadmap
- Define and maintain development standards such as system and data design, coding, etc.
- Maintain a capacity plan with historical performance metrics, a future forecast, and a capacity model to ensure services and infrastructure deliver performance and growth targets in a cost effective and proactive manner
- Manage architecture exceptions for the application, including identifying, documenting, taking through exception approval process, and remediation where and when possible
- Monitor application services to ensure performance consistently meets non-functional requirements (response time, security, etc.)
- Manage AXA XL security standards for the applications, including clean code, vulnerability identification and remediation, penetration test etc.
- Work with the Application Manager & Delivery Lead(s) in defining, analyzing, planning, measuring and improving product availability and continuity
- Leads the DevOps team and developers in targeted use of DevOps for their application platform assets.
